The Lewis structure of CHCl3 contains four single bonds, with carbon in the center, and hydrogen and three chlorines on either side. There are three lone pairs on each chlorine atom, and carbon atom and hydrogen atom do not have any lone pair.Learn to determine if CHCl3 (Trichloromethane or Chloroform) is polar or non-polar based on the Lewis Structure and the molecular geometry (shape).We start w...

Chemical Properties of Chloroform – CHCl 3. Chloroform reacts with base sodium hydroxide forms sodium formate, sodium hydroxide and water. The chemical equation is given below. CHCl3 + 4NaOH → HCOONa + 3NaCl + 2H2O. Chloroform on oxidation forms phosgene and hydrochloric acid. Phosphorus has five valence electrons, while chlorine has seven. Therefore, the total number of valence electrons in PCl3 is: 5 (phosphorus) + 3 x 7 (chlorine) = 26 valence electrons. The vapor pressure of CHCl3 at 25 °C is 25.9 kPa. At 20 °C, its acidity is 15.7 PKA. The molecular structure of chloroform is tetrahedral. Uses of CHCl3. Chloroform is used as a good solvent for alkaloids, iodine, fats, and other substances. Be sure to include lone pair electrons and to minimize all formal ...The Lewis structure of H 2 O indicates that there are four regions of high electron density around the oxygen atom: two lone pairs and two chemical bonds: Figure \(\PageIndex{9}\). Thus, the electron-pair geometry is tetrahedral and the molecular structure is bent with an angle slightly less than 109.5°. One Phosphorus atom and three Bromine atoms make up the molecule. It's a colourless liquid with a strong odour. Three bromine atoms form covalent bonds with the central phosphorus atom, leaving the phosphorus atom with one lone pair.
